Transaction 25ea58c936b170eab9a3ccd93e36fc9892755eee2c41de4213a07dfba35f2aae

1 Input
2 Outputs
  • 25ea58c936b170eab9a3ccd93e36fc9892755eee2c41de4213a07dfba35f2aae:0
  • value  680064
    address  1EWJNc5wV3eCXKwp5dwYknAcwAUdYNPGC4
  • 25ea58c936b170eab9a3ccd93e36fc9892755eee2c41de4213a07dfba35f2aae:1
  • value  7248908
    address  16TeAAYCyXDwHtvnwAx8cnkyR6GtbmtM4W